Models of Diversity wanted full video coverage to showcase their ground-breaking Fashion Revolution Show at London Fashion Week.



Models of Diversity (MOD) needed a full-length documentary-style video of their Fashion Revolution Show at London Fashion Week. The goal was to provide an in-depth portrayal of the event, focusing on inclusivity and showcasing diverse models and designers. They wanted a video for YouTube, their primary platform, with additional short-form content for social media reels.


Full-length video of the entire event, highlighting each model and designer for YouTube

Focus on backstage preparations, the fashion show, and finale.

Content suitable for YouTube with the option to adapt footage for reels and vertical videos later.

Social media reels and short-form video content
